Nice review. Altough, I think it would be a better idea to post some 'normal' usage data rather than 'stress' data, i.e. use the device for 3 or 5 days and see how the bank performs without recharging and document the results. This gives a better idea (and a lot more accurate) of what to expect for someone who is not using data all the time only regular email checking, call handling and SMS.

Stress data is good because it reflects how evaluated device will perform under extreme conditions (like a huge current drain) but normal data actually gives the reader an actual sense of what will happen if they use the device (bank).
